德恩精工(300780) - 2023 Q4 - 年度财报

Financial Performance - In 2023, the company achieved operating revenue of 498.44 million yuan, a decrease of 28.46% compared to the previous year[18]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ders was -8.12 million yuan, a decline of 106.59% year-on-year, primarily due to a significant reduction in order volume from downstream customers and increased depreciation from new projects[19]. - The company's operating revenue for 2023 was ¥498,444,733.08, a decrease of 28.46% compared to ¥696,698,935.03 in 2022[50]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ders was -¥8,123,281.84, representing a decline of 106.59% from ¥123,245,979.39 in the previous year[50]. - The basic earnings per share for 2023 was -¥0.06, down 107.14% from ¥0.84 in 2022[50]. - The total assets at the end of 2023 were ¥2,099,430,275.75, a decrease of 5.24% from ¥2,215,548,071.25 at the end of 2022[50]. - The net assets attributable to shareholders were ¥1,185,430,390.89, down 2.63% from ¥1,217,484,182.42 in 2022[50]. - The company reported a cash flow from operating activities of ¥79,370,774.82, a decrease of 16.59% compared to ¥95,162,832.24 in the previous year[50]. - The gross profit margin for the mechanical manufacturing sector was 22.56%, down 12.20% year-on-year, with operating costs totaling CNY 386,017,608.52[169]. Research and Development - The company plans to increase its research and development investment, which has contributed to the current year's losses[19]. - Research and development expenses amounted to CNY 35,128,384.45, representing 7.05% of operating revenue, reflecting an increase in R&D efforts for smart equipment and core components[163]. - The number of R&D personnel increased by 25.58% to 108, with a notable rise in the number of employees aged 30 and below by 22.45%[179]. - The company aims to enhance its R&D capabilities through a combination of long-term and short-term planning, supported by a team of industry experts and a robust innovation management system[113]. - The company is focusing on the development of non-standard customized products and core components of CNC equipment, aiming to enhance sales revenue[177]. Market and Industry Trends - The company operates in the mechanical transmission and custom parts sectors, which are part of the general equipment manufacturing industry[37]. - The mechanical transmission parts industry in China is expanding, driven by technological advancements and increasing consumer demand[40]. - The domestic market for mechanical transmission components is expected to continue expanding, driven by increasing applications in automotive, engineering machinery, and home appliances[62]. - The demand for mechanical transmission components in developing countries is growing rapidly, similar to past trends in developed countries, presenting significant growth opportunities[62]. - The industrial robot industry is projected to grow at an annual revenue growth rate exceeding 20% during the 14th Five-Year Plan period, with the company positioned to benefit from this trend[97]. Strategic Initiatives - The company aims to enhance its industrial internet platform services to support digital transformation for manufacturing enterprises[59]. - The company is focusing on enhancing its independent innovation capabilities and technological levels to meet the challenges and opportunities in the mechanical transmission components industry[64]. - The company aims to leverage new technologies such as 5G, big data, and artificial intelligence to drive the growth of the industrial internet sector over the next two decades[74]. - The company is committed to achieving a significant increase in the density of manufacturing robots, aiming for a doubling of the current levels during the 14th Five-Year Plan[97]. - The company aims to become a "global leading manufacturing service provider" by focusing on technological innovation and digital transformation strategies[191]. Production and Operations - The company operates a complete manufacturing system for its main products, including mechanical transmission parts and non-standard customized parts, with a production model combining customer orders and forecast planning, achieving approximately 50% direct stock delivery for standard parts[115]. - The company employs a "lean production" model across its main products, utilizing a smart system that integrates industrial IoT, information technology, and big data for precise control over production processes, aiming for high quality and efficiency[115]. - The company has established a dual quality management system (ISO9001 and IATF16949) and integrates various management systems to enhance operational efficiency and management levels[122]. - The company has developed an industrial internet service platform aimed at achieving digitalization and paperless management in workshops, with a completion rate of 90%[193]. Sales and Marketing - The marketing strategy includes a combination of direct sales and leasing services, enhancing brand influence and customer service through a dedicated operational team[116]. - The company aims to expand its sales channels and increase revenue by adopting different sales strategies tailored to regional markets, including direct sales in domestic and Southeast Asian markets and OEM/ODM partnerships in developed countries[140]. - The company operates a diversified marketing model, combining domestic direct sales with overseas ODM and OEM partnerships, targeting markets in the US, Europe, and Japan[148]. Challenges and Risks - The company has reported negative net profits for the last three accounting years, raising concerns about its ongoing viability[50]. - The company is addressing the challenges posed by strict export controls on high-end CNC machine tools from Western countries, accelerating its domestic production efforts[98]. - The company continues to monitor market trends and potential risks in its production and operations[19].
